Montpellier, France

No dates selected

Filters

Sort by

Price per night in RUB

Hotels with a swimming pool in Montpellier

Montpellier: 85 options found

Select dates so you can see the availability and exact prices.

3 rue Clos René, Montpellier

586m from the center of Montpellier
Room in this hotel

1684 avenue Albert Einstein, Montpellier

3.3km from the center of Montpellier
Room in this hotel

Frejorgues Ouest, Mauguio

5.3km from the center of Montpellier
Room in this hotel

455 Av du Professeur Etienne Antonelli, Montpellier

2km from the center of Montpellier
Room in this hotel

50 Rue Isabelle Eberhardt, Montpellier

1.1km from the center of Montpellier
Room in this hotel

190 Rue D'argencourt, Montpellier

684m from the center of Montpellier
Room in this hotel

135 Rue Jugurtha, Montpellier

3.7km from the center of Montpellier
Room in this hotel

60 Avenue Nina Simone, Montpellier

3.3km from the center of Montpellier
Room in this hotel

115 avenue de l'Aube Rouge, Castelnau-le-Lez

5km from the center of Montpellier
Room in this hotel

Parc Lapeyriere, Saint-Jean-de-Vedas

5.9km from the center of Montpellier
Room in this hotel

105, Place Georges Freche, Montpellier

2.1km from the center of Montpellier
Room in this hotel

6 Rue De La Spirale Languedoc Roussillon, 6, Montpellier

735m from the center of Montpellier
Room in this hotel

45 avenue du Pirée, Montpellier

1.5km from the center of Montpellier
Room in this hotel

1 Rue Des Pertuisanes, Montpellier

820m from the center of Montpellier
Room in this hotel

70/72 avenue du Pont Juvenal, Montpellier

1.3km from the center of Montpellier
Room in this hotel

125, Bis Avenue De Palavas, Montpellier

2.7km from the center of Montpellier
Room in this hotel

39 Boulevard Rabelais 34000 Montpellier,Boulevard Rabelais, Montpellier

1.2km from the center of Montpellier
Room in this hotel

93 rue Theophraste Renaudot, Saint-Jean-de-Vedas

4.7km from the center of Montpellier
Room in this hotel

1 Boulevard Philippe Lamour, Castelnau-le-Lez

3.9km from the center of Montpellier
Room in this hotel

1292 Allee des Thermes,34990 Juvignac., Juvignac

5.8km from the center of Montpellier
Room in this hotel